EDUCATIONAL BACKGROUND

Jessica received her BS Biology degree major in Cell Biology, Master of Science degree in Genetics with minor cognate in Microbiology and PhD in Genetics with Plant Pathology as her minor cognate from the University of the Philippines (UP), Los Banos and the International Rice Research Institute (IRRI). She also earned 12 units of Biostatistics from the University of Washington, Seattle.

PROFILE

Jessica is a Registered Agriculturist, certified Project Manager under PRiNCE2 certification and a Distinguished Toastmaster. She is well-published with H Index 9 and is multi-awarded.

Her diverse research interests are mostly on molecular aspects for breeding and genetics of different species such strawberry, rice, medicinal plants and vegetables for crop improvement and nutrient management.

Together with UPLB and UPDiliman professors and researchers, she led the DOST PCIEERD SPICE project which established the first indoor vertical farm or plant factory with artificial light (PFAL) in the Philippines.
